Inverter Wire Unprotected From Battery

Recalled: November 1, 2024 ~6 units affected 24V822

Description

Forest River, Inc (Forest River) is recalling certain 2025 East to West Alta travel trailer vehicles. The inverter may be incorrectly wired to constant "hot" on the second battery, causing the wire to be unprotected from the battery.

Injuries / Consequence

An unprotected invertor wire increases the risk of fire.

Remedy

Dealers will rewire the inverter to the breaker side of the second battery, free of charge.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ed December 11, 2024. Owners may contact Forest River customer service at 1-574-264-6664. Forest River's number for this recall is 501-1859.
